Title:
A bearing device for wheels

Abstract:
PROBLEM TO BE SOLVED: To provide a bearing device for wheel which easily determines whether a constant velocity universal joint is drawn into a regular position with respect to bearing for wheel, with a simple structure.SOLUTION: A bearing device for wheel includes a bearing 6 for wheel composed of an outer ring 5, a hub ring 1, an inner ring 2 and double rows of rolling bodies 3, 4, a stem part 29 of an outside joint member 23 of a constant velocity universal joint 7 is fit to a shaft hole 33 of the hub ring 1, thereby, the constant velocity universal joint 7 is connected to the bearing 6 for wheel so as to make torque transmission possible. Therein, a plurality of convex parts 32 extended in a shaft direction of the stem part 29 of the outside joint member 23 are formed, a plurality of concave parts 35 having an interference with respect to the convex parts 32 are formed on the shaft hole 33 of the hub ring 1, the stem part 29 is drawn into the hub ring 1 with a screw fastening structure, thereby, the convex parts 32 of the stem part 29 are forced into the concave parts 35 of the shaft hole 33 of the hub ring 1, a shape of the convex parts 32 is transferred to the concave parts 35, thereby, a concave/convex fitting part M in which adhesion is performed in the whole region of contact portion is formed and a determining means 41 which can observe a drawing-in amount of the stem part 29 with respect to the hub ring 1 by visual sight is provided.
